Why Choose Our M10 Thin Hex Nuts?

These high-quality hex nuts are crafted from premium carbon steel, ensuring superior strength and resistance to wear and tear. The electroplated surface treatment enhances corrosion resistance, making them ideal for both indoor and outdoor applications.

Key Features:

  • Standard: DIN439 compliant
  • Grade: A-level precision
  • Material: High-grade carbon steel
  • Surface Finish: Electroplated for durability
  • Size: M6 and M10 options available

Versatile Applications

Whether you're working on automotive repairs, machinery assembly, or construction projects, these thin hex nuts provide a secure and long-lasting fastening solution. Their compact design makes them perfect for applications where space is limited.
